votan is a former global moderator at MTG Salvation.

Contents

[edit] Online activity

[edit] Moderatorship

Until his retirement, votan was a moderator for Clans, Judge, and Wiki forums at MTG Salvation.

[edit] Retirement

On August 29, 2008, votan retired as a global moderator, due to his lack of time.[1]

YuanTi was chosen as a replacement global moderator.[2]

[edit] Clan affiliation

votan was the leader of one MTGS' more storied, albeit now-defunct, clans; Project Mayhem.

[edit] Biography

Luis Ribeiro has been a Level Two DCI-Certified Judge since 17th December, 2005.
